Len’s Reviews > Roadwork > Status Update

Len
Len is 34% done
Mar 02, 2026 08:01PM
Roadwork

flag

Len’s Previous Updates

Len
Len is 64% done
14 hours, 19 min ago
Roadwork


Len
Len is 20% done
Mar 01, 2026 05:47AM
Roadwork


No comments have been added yet.